Abstract

10,025. Farbwerke vorm. Meister, Lucius ,& Br³ning. May 30,1906, [date applied for under Patents Act, 1901]. 4-Antipyryldintetlaylamine is obtained by heating antipyrylcyanodimethlamine with hydrochloric acid, or sodium antipyrylmetbylaminoacetate with sulphuric acid ; excess of caustic soda is added and is extracted with benzene. 4 - - Antipyrylcyanomethylamine; antipyrylaminoacetamide.-The first of these compounds is prepared by the action of formaldehyde, hydrocyanic acid, and 4-antipyrylamine. The second compound is obtained by treating 4-antipyrylcyanomethylamine with an acid, and a compound having the formula is found at the same time. Antipyrylcyanodimethylamine ; antipyrylmethylaminoacetalide: antipyrylmethylaminoacetic acid; methyleneantipyrylamine.-By reacting on 4-antipyrylamine with formaldehyde, methyleneantipyrylamine is produced. This product is dissolved in sodium bisulphite and treated with potassium cyanide to produce antipyrylcyanodimethylamine When boiled with water, or treated with concentrated hydrochloric acid, this product yields antipyrylaminoacetamide. Both antipyrylaminoacetamide and antipyrylcyanomethylamine when boiled with hydrochloric acid form a compound of the formula given above. When antipyrylcyanomethylamine is heated with methyl alcohol and methyl iodide, antipyrylcyanodjmethylamine is obtained. The solution is made alkaline with sodium carbonate and extracted with ether. Analogously, antipyrylmethylamiuoacetamide may be obtained from antipyrylaminoacetamide. The same compound is obtained by heating antipyryl. cyanodimethytamine with dilute hydrochloric acid. The compound having the formula given above yields antipyrylmethylaminoacetic acid when methylated.
